Narada Decade: The Anniversary Collection (1993) is a sort of "greatest hits" compilation of the New Age record label's first ten years.
New Age music is instrumental, relaxing and graceful. The primary instruments are piano, classical guitar, flute, oboe and violin, but songs may include other instruments as well. It's not classical music, but the two are somewhat related. New Age music is more spacious, relaxed, and modern than classical, and simply not as elaborate. Most of the time it's quite content to stay in the background. The songs are beautifully and irresistibly melodic, pristinely produced, and well performed. The men and women who play this music are accomplished musicians who have mastered their craft quite impressively. This 2-CD collection includes a variety of piano and guitar themed music along with plenty of combination pieces that feature all of the instruments that contribute to the New Age sound. One of my favorites here is Oaks, a Nancy Rumbel/Eric Tingstad/David Lanz effort from their Woodlands CD. It's a thoughtful and stimulating piano, flute and guitar collaboration. Disc 1 features songs from the Lotus subdivision of Narada, which is the quieter, more graceful side of the label. Disc 2 is a little more adventurous, and includes selections from Lotus as well as the other subdivisions of the label that feature world music, jazz, Celtic and fusion pieces. All are done in the meticulous and gracious Narada style. The music on this collection is of the highest quality. Sometimes it's moving, at other times sentimental, but it's always soothing and relaxing. Whether it's as an implement for thoughtful reflection, as background music while reading or just to set a relaxing mood, Narada Decade: The Anniversary Collection is a graceful, interesting and neatly produced musical selection.
